Mizu Sushi Hibachi Express has been inspected seven times since 2022. Mizu Sushi Hibachi Express was last inspected on Oct 8, 2025. Diners can read the low risk label as a sign that recent inspections have gone well.

Recent visits have produced comparable findings, with counts hovering near six violations per visit.

When inspectors have written things up, “in-use tongs stored on equipment door handle between uses” has been the most frequent reason, cited four times.

Mizu Sushi Hibachi Express' latest score of 78 falls below the Bradenton average of 83. There isn't much in the file that would give a customer pause.
